Abstract

一种双电源配电箱,属于配电箱技术领域,其主体为一箱体,箱体内设有常用电源开关、常用电源进线端、备用电源开关和备用电源进线端,常用电源进线端连接常用电源开关,备用电源进线端连接备用电源开关,常用电源开关与备用电源开关并联连接,其特征在于:所述常用电源开关与备用电源开关之间连接有切换控制器,所述切换控制器为自动切换控制器。本实用新型结构简单、设计合理,在常用电源开关与备用电源开关之间设置切换控制器,实现常用电源与备用电源的切换工作,当常用电源出现故障时,备用电源工作,避免由于停电或故障时,配电箱无法正常工作造成一系列的损失。

Description

双电源配电箱
技术领域
本实用新型涉及电气设备技术领域,具体涉及一种带有双电源的配电箱。
背景技术
配电箱是按电气接线要求将开关设备、测量仪表、保护电器和辅助设备组装在封闭或半封闭金属柜中或屏幅上,构成低压配电装置。正常运行时可借助手动或自动开关接通或分断电路。故障或不正常运行时借助保护电器切断电路或报警。借测量仪表可显示运行中的各种参数,还可对某些电气参数进行调整,对偏离正常工作状态进行提示或发出信号。常用于各发、配、变电所中。
目前市场上一般是单电源的配电箱,当市电电源停止供应时,配电箱停止工作,这对于在一些有重要负荷不允许停电的场所产生严重影响,因此需要一种解决由于单电源配电箱带来的上述问题。
实用新型内容
本实用新型所要解决的技术问题在于提供一种结构简单,具有双电源供电的配电箱。
本实用新型所要解决的技术问题采用以下技术方案来实现:
一种双电源配电箱,其主体为一箱体,箱体内设有常用电源开关、常用电源进线端、备用电源开关和备用电源进线端,常用电源进线端连接常用电源开关,备用电源进线端连接备用电源开关,常用电源开关与备用电源开关并联连接,其特征在于:所述常用电源开关与备用电源开关之间连接有切换控制器。
所述切换控制器为自动切换控制器。
本实用新型的有益效果是:本实用新型结构简单、设计合理,在常用电源开关与备用电源开关之间设置切换控制器,实现常用电源与备用电源的切换工作,当常用电源出现故障时,备用电源工作,避免由于停电或故障时,配电箱无法正常工作造成一系列的损失。

具体实施方式
为了使本实用新型实现的技术手段、创作特征、达成目的与功效易于明白了解,下面结合具体图示,进一步阐述本实用新型。
一种双电源配电箱,其主体为一箱体1,箱体1内设有常用电源开关2、常用电源进线端3、备用电源开关4和备用电源进线端5,常用电源进线端3连接常用电源开关2,备用电源进线端5连接备用电源开关4,常用电源开关2与备用电源开关4并联连接,常用电源开关2与备用电源开关4之间连接有切换控制器6,切换控制器6为自动切换控制器。
